Choices in the new SSS
For this summer’s
SSS, we are going with a relatively tight outline. Some choices will contribute
more to invisible scores than to immediate consequences. We’ve done this before
in different ways with stories like Batgirl Against Everyone. An example of how
this looks:
Suppose the movie
we were basing the story on was FRIDAY THE 13TH, which is about horny
camp counselors getting chased with a machete. A choice might be: “Cover for
the lifeguard or go start making lunch.” Immediately, either choice will lead
closer to excitement of some kind. Lifeguard is swimsuits and flirting while
making lunch is an opportunity to get closer to the cook. However, the
LIFEGUARD choice would be a +1 to ‘Responsible Counselor’ while going to the
cook might be +1 to ‘Good listener.’ Later in the story, in some situations
like running from the killer, if we have a certain ‘Responsible Counselor’
score, we will pass a check that will lead to a better outcome or reduce a negative
outcome, maybe saving someone’s life. Or that ‘Good listener’ score would lead
to us remembering some helpful detail that makes a difference, like where
someone left the key to the shed that has the rifle in it.
In a Twine game,
choices like “Go down on her vs tease her” are fun because they’re immediate,
but in weeklies, choices like that just slow things down. Big, game-changing choices
like “Go to Red Bull or stay on FUTA” are really cool, but they make it
impossible to outline, so they have to be used sparingly.
So, in this summer’s
SSS, we will have a mix of those lower impact “Score” choices and more
classical “Save this person or that person” choices—these all meaningfully
influence the story, but still allow us to stay on track with a plot and something
resembling pacing. And there will always be lewd-exclusive choices, where it’s
just a matter of “Flirt with the brunette or with the blonde,” which probably has
no impact on people living or dying, but does affect who we end up kissing
later.
